Different Types of HP Printers
HP offers a diverse lineup of printers to cater to various needs and preferences. From inkjet printers ideal for home users to laser printers suitable for high-volume printing in offices, there's a HP printer for every requirement. Additionally, all-in-one printers combine printing, scanning, copying, and sometimes faxing capabilities into a single device, providing versatility and convenience.

Key Features to Consider
When choosing a HP printer, several key features should be taken into account. Print speed determines how quickly the printer can produce documents, while print resolution affects the clarity and detail of the output. Connectivity options such as Wi-Fi, Ethernet, and USB enable seamless integration with various devices and networks, enhancing convenience and versatility.

HP Printer Apps and Software
HP provides a variety of software solutions and mobile apps to enhance the functionality and usability of its printers. The HP Smart App allows users to print, scan, and manage their printer remotely from their smartphone or tablet. Additionally, the HP Print Security Plugin helps safeguard your printer from malware and other security threats.
Eco-Friendly Printing with HP
As environmental concerns become increasingly prominent, HP is committed to promoting eco-friendly printing practices. By using features such as duplex printing and HP's Planet Partners program for recycling used cartridges, you can reduce your carbon footprint and minimize waste associated with printing.
